Abstract
It is the bond-wires,off-chip components and circuits consisted of an RFIC on-PCB test-system that could markedly effect on the applied performance of an RFIC chip.For that,the whole design flow of a commercial RFIC chip often consists of several cycles from primary IC design to testing and verifying and then to modification and redesign.Therefore,the on-chip circuits,bond-wires and off-chip components should be considered as an integrated system while designing an RFIC chip.Based on these reasons mentioned above,considering some application experiences,application techniques in RFIC designing,testing and verifying are studied in this paper.This is valuable to guiding any RFIC design.
